Understanding Smart Irrigation

Smart irrigation systems redefine how watering is managed and optimized in outdoor spaces. Unlike traditional methods, which often rely on timers or manual applications, smart irrigation leverages technology to ensure water is used efficiently and effectively.

What Is Smart Irrigation?

At its core, smart irrigation uses advanced sensors, weather forecasts, and real-time data to tailor watering schedules. These systems can automatically adjust the amount and timing of water based on the specific needs of plants and prevailing environmental conditions.

The Technology Behind Smart Irrigation

Smart irrigation systems typically involve several components, including:

  • Controllers: These act as the brains of the system, processing data and making decisions about watering schedules.
  • Sensors: They measure soil moisture, weather conditions, and other variables.
  • Weather Data: Often sourced from the internet, weather data helps adjust watering based on upcoming rain or temperature changes.

By integrating these technologies, smart irrigation systems optimize water use, potentially reducing waste and improving plant health.

The Benefits of Smart Irrigation

You might be wondering how smart irrigation benefits your lawn and garden. Here are some key advantages:

Water Conservation

One of the most compelling benefits is water conservation. Smart systems are designed to minimize water waste by only irrigating when necessary. This is not only environmentally friendly but can also lead to significant savings on your water bill.

Improved Plant Health

By providing the right amount of water at the right time, smart irrigation supports optimal plant health. Overwatering and underwatering can both stress plants, leading to disease or stunted growth. Smart systems help avoid these issues by tailoring irrigation to the exact needs of your garden.

Convenience and Automation

Smart irrigation offers unparalleled convenience. With everything automated, you won’t need to manually adjust your watering schedule when the weather changes. This can be especially useful for busy homeowners or those who frequently travel.

Financial Savings

Although the initial investment in smart irrigation technology can be higher than traditional methods, the long-term savings on water bills can be substantial. Moreover, healthy plants mean less spending on replacements or disease management.

Transitioning from Traditional to Smart Irrigation

If you’re currently using a traditional irrigation system, you might be curious about transitioning to a smart solution. Fortunately, upgrading doesn’t have to be complicated.

Steps to Upgrade

  1. Assess Your Current Setup: Understand your existing system’s components and identify which parts can be retained.
  2. Select a Smart Controller: Choose a controller compatible with your existing irrigation system.
  3. Install Sensors: If needed, add soil moisture and weather sensors for enhanced functionality.
  4. Connect and Configure: Follow the installation instructions, connect to Wi-Fi, and configure your system through the app.

Potential Drawbacks

While there are many benefits, it’s important to understand some potential limitations of smart irrigation systems.

Initial Investment

The upfront cost can be a barrier for some homeowners. However, the long-term savings and environmental benefits often justify this investment.

Technical Challenges

Smart irrigation systems rely on technology, which can sometimes malfunction. Wi-Fi connectivity issues or sensor failures might occasionally disrupt schedules. Regular maintenance and updates can help mitigate these concerns.
